SEO TYPES can sound more complicated than they need to be. At a basic level, there are four main areas to understand: on-page SEO, off-page SEO, technical SEO, and local SEO. Once you know what each one does, it becomes much easier to see where to focus and what might be holding a site back.
Some of these are easier to control than others. Some are more technical. Some depend on what happens beyond your own website. But together, these four SEO TYPES form the foundation of how a site earns visibility in search.
1. On-Page SEO
On-page SEO is everything that lives directly on your website.
This is where you tell Google what a page is about. If you want a page to appear for a certain topic, the content on that page needs to make that topic clear. That includes the words on the page, the structure of the page, and the heading tags used to organize it.
Out of all the SEO TYPES, this is usually the easiest place to start. The reason is simple: if you can log into your website and edit the page, you can work on on-page SEO.
What on-page SEO includes
- Page copy and text content
- Main headings and subheadings
- HTML heading tags like H1, H2, H3, and so on
- Clear topic targeting for each page
A useful way to think about headings is to picture a book.
- H1 is the main title
- H2 sections support the main title
- H3 sections break those topics down further
These heading levels help search engines understand the priority and structure of the content. If a page is about countertops, for example, the main heading should make that topic obvious instead of saying something unrelated.
That is the heart of on-page work: making the page clearly match the search intent you want to rank for.
Why on-page SEO is beginner-friendly
Among all SEO TYPES, on-page SEO tends to be the most approachable for beginners because it does not require outreach, advanced development knowledge, or complicated server work. You can often make meaningful improvements just by:
- Updating the page title or main heading
- Improving the written content
- Organizing sections with proper heading tags
- Making sure each page focuses on a clear topic
2. Off-Page SEO
Off-page SEO covers the signals your website gets from outside your website.
This is where things get tougher. Unlike on-page SEO, you cannot simply make a few edits and call it done. Off-page SEO usually involves building credibility and authority through other websites and broader brand visibility.
What off-page SEO includes
- Backlinks from other websites
- Articles published on external sites
- Brand mentions
- Public relations activity
- Press releases and broader exposure
The basic idea is that other websites point back to yours, which helps search engines see your site as more trustworthy or relevant. Those links act like signals of support.
That is why off-page SEO is often one of the more difficult SEO TYPES. It depends on earning attention outside your own domain. You are not only optimizing your own site. You are also trying to build a reputation across the web.
Why off-page SEO is harder
Off-page SEO is harder because it is less direct. You do not fully control other websites. You cannot instantly create authority by changing a heading or rewriting a paragraph. It usually takes more time, more relationship-building, and more effort.
If on-page SEO is what you say about yourself, off-page SEO is what the rest of the internet says about you.
3. Technical SEO
Technical SEO deals with how your site is built and how search engines interact with it behind the scenes.
This is one of the more intimidating SEO TYPES because it can involve server-side issues, code, crawling problems, and rendering behavior. A website can have good content and still struggle if something technical gets in the way.
What technical SEO can involve
- Server setup
- How search engine bots crawl the site
- Code that interferes with indexing or ranking
- Platform or hosting configuration
- JavaScript issues that affect visibility
Sometimes the problem is not obvious. A site might look fine on the surface, but something in the code is stopping search engines from properly reading it. That can be enough to hurt rankings.
A real-world example of this kind of issue is when custom JavaScript creates crawling problems. In one case, a website would not rank properly until a problematic script was removed. The code had been left behind and was interfering with how search engines accessed the site.
That is why technical SEO matters. Even strong content can underperform if the technical foundation is broken.
Why technical SEO varies by platform
Some platforms make technical SEO easier by handling parts of the setup for you. Managed WordPress hosting, for example, often comes with built-in support that reduces some of the technical burden.
Still, technical SEO cannot be ignored. Out of all SEO TYPES, this is the category where hidden problems can quietly damage performance without being obvious at first glance.
4. Local SEO
Local SEO is about showing up in location-based searches, especially in Google Maps and local business results.
When someone searches for a service in a specific city or area, local SEO helps determine which businesses appear. This is especially important for companies that serve a local market rather than a national one.
What local SEO focuses on
- Google Maps visibility
- Business presence in local search results
- Relevance to a location-based search
- Optimization tied to where the business operates
If someone searches for a marketing company in San Jose, for example, the businesses that show up in the map results are influenced by location and by how well those listings are optimized.
That is why local SEO deserves its own place among the major SEO TYPES. It overlaps with broader SEO, but it has its own search environment, its own ranking signals, and a strong geographic component.
Where local SEO fits in difficulty
Local SEO usually sits somewhere in the middle. It is not as simple as basic on-page edits, but it is often not as technically demanding as advanced technical SEO either. For many service-based businesses, it is one of the most valuable SEO TYPES to work on because local search can bring in highly relevant leads.
How These SEO TYPES Work Together
The four SEO TYPES are different, but they are not isolated from one another.
- On-page SEO tells search engines what your pages are about.
- Off-page SEO builds outside trust and authority.
- Technical SEO makes sure search engines can properly access and understand the site.
- Local SEO helps a business appear in geographic searches and map results.
If one of these areas is weak, it can hold back the rest. A site might have great content but technical issues. It might be technically sound but have weak off-page authority. It might rank broadly but fail to show up well in local searches.
Understanding these SEO TYPES helps you diagnose where the real problem is instead of treating SEO like one single task.
Which of the SEO TYPES Should Beginners Start With?
If you are just getting started, begin with on-page SEO.
It is the most accessible of the main SEO TYPES because you can usually make changes yourself without needing backlinks, PR efforts, or deep development skills. You can improve headings, rewrite content, and make your page topics more clear.
That does not mean the other SEO TYPES are less important. It just means on-page SEO is often the easiest entry point and the most practical place to build momentum.
Final Thoughts on SEO TYPES
Once you break them down, the main SEO TYPES are pretty straightforward:
- On-page SEO is what is on your website.
- Off-page SEO is what happens beyond your website.
- Technical SEO is the underlying setup that affects crawling and ranking.
- Local SEO is how you show up in location-based results and maps.
Understanding these SEO TYPES gives you a clear framework for improving search visibility without feeling like SEO is one giant mystery. Start with what you can control, build from there, and make sure each area supports the others.